0.5mg/ml if reconstituted with 0.2ml sterile DI water. Sodium-dependent phosphate transport protein 2B (NaPi2b) is a protein that in humans is encoded by the SLC34A2 gene. The protein encoded by this gene is a pH-sensitive sodium-dependent phosphate transporter. Phosphate uptake is increased at lower pH. Defects in this gene are a cause of pulmonary alveolar microlithiasis. Three transcript variants encoding two different isoforms have been found for this gene. Protein function: Involved in actively transporting phosphate into cells via Na(+) cotransport. [The UniProt Consortium]

Properties

Application: WB, IHC (paraffin), IF
Antibody Type: Polyclonal
Conjugate: No
Host: Rabbit
Species reactivity: human, mouse, rat
Immunogen: Amino acids QNWTMKNVTYKENIAKCQHIFVNFHLPDLA from the human protein
Format: Purified
